Tropical Storm Debby live updates: Historic 10-20 inches of rainfall expected

Tropical Storm Debby live updates: Historic 10-20 inches of rainfall expected

ABC News

News / ABC News 34 Views comments

Debby is moving across Georgia and the Carolinas as a tropical storm after making landfall as a Category 1 hurricane in Florida on Monday morning.

Comments